Anyone use a Susvara on mscaler tt2??

can they be drive. Effectively?

how does it sound?

Saw your PM, but figured I'd reply here so everyone can see it. Yes, the TT2 drives the Susvara well (from the XLR outputs on the rear.) I have never tried the Mscaler. I do enjoy my Susvara driven from my Kinki EX-M1 speaker amp more than from the TT2 directly, which was surprising to me. It has more grip and control of the drivers it seems, and has more impact.

Its a trade off. The direct from TT2 approach for ultimate clarity, or from the amp for the reasons mentioned above. I prefer the amp. YMMV.

IEMs with metal housings tend to behave like that: Plugged into a mains-powered source they are prone to a certain hum – in my case exclusively during insertion – and some mild electrical shocks, depending on how well you are earthed yourself. It has nothing to do with earthing the source device, and sometimes only one of the drivers is affected. There's nothing you can do about it, except for isolating yourself from earth as well as it gets.

Most of my Campfires do it, also one driver of my FiiO FH7, although in a milder form. Campfire Audio advise not to use their IEMs with mains-powered devices, but refuse to offer any substantiation (also to the hum). Ken Ball ducked out after reading my question in the Atlas thread and kept quiet since.
I just bought the Hugo TT2 again. Same problem with the metal-shell Noble Audio Kaiser Encore, even in bed. The hum only stops or reduces to a point where I can almost not hear when I touch the TT2. The Westone W60 is better but I can still sometimes just hear the very slightest of hums when there is no music playing.
